leg art (uncountable)

  1. (informal) Suggestive pictures of scantily clad young women.
    Synonym: cheesecake
    • 1948, Armed Forces Talk, number 230, page 1:
      At about that time even the tabloid newspapers began to play down sex, crime, and leg art in favor of such great problems as labor and management, the cost of living, and the spread of fascism.
    • 2013, Brett Kiser, The Pin-Up Girls of World War II:
      The legendary filmmaker Cecil B. DeMille never asked his actresses to pose for purposeless leg art.
